Debian Bug report logs - #1098888
catfish: does not start because of a missing dependency

version graph

Package: catfish; Maintainer for catfish is Debian Python Team <team+python@tracker.debian.org>; Source for catfish is src:catfish (PTS, buildd, popcon).

Reported by: Josef Vitu <josef@vitu.org>

Date: Tue, 25 Feb 2025 14:57:01 UTC

Severity: important

Found in version catfish/4.20.0-1

Fixed in version catfish/4.20.0-2

Done: Colin Watson <cjwatson@debian.org>

Reply or subscribe to this bug.

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to debian-bugs-dist@lists.debian.org, josef@vitu.org, Debian Python Team <team+python@tracker.debian.org>:
Bug#1098888; Package catfish. (Tue, 25 Feb 2025 14:57:01 GMT) (full text, mbox, link).


Acknowledgement sent to Josef Vitu <josef@vitu.org>:
New Bug report received and forwarded. Copy sent to josef@vitu.org, Debian Python Team <team+python@tracker.debian.org>. (Tue, 25 Feb 2025 14:57:01 GMT) (full text, mbox, link).


Message #5 received at submit@bugs.debian.org (full text, mbox, reply):

From: Josef Vitu <josef@vitu.org>
To: Debian Bug Tracking System <submit@bugs.debian.org>
Subject: catfish: does not start because of a missing dependency
Date: Tue, 25 Feb 2025 15:55:24 +0100
Package: catfish
Version: 4.20.0-1
Severity: important
X-Debbugs-Cc: josef@vitu.org

Dear Maintainer,

catfish doesn't start because of the folowing error:

ModuleNotFoundError: No module named 'pexpect'

The issue can be fixed by installing python3-pexpect, which disappeared from
the dependencies of the catfish package.


-- System Information:
Debian Release: trixie/sid
  APT prefers testing
  APT policy: (990, 'testing'), (500, 'testing-debug'), (500, 'stable-debug'), (500, 'stable'), (400, 'unstable-debug'), (400, 'unstable'), (1, 'experimental-debug'), (1, 'experimental')
Architecture: amd64 (x86_64)

Kernel: Linux 6.12.12-amd64 (SMP w/8 CPU threads; PREEMPT)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8), LANGUAGE=en_US:en
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led

Versions of packages catfish depends on:
ii  gir1.2-gdkpixbuf-2.0  2.42.12+dfsg-2
ii  gir1.2-glib-2.0       2.83.3-2
ii  gir1.2-gtk-3.0        3.24.48-4
ii  gir1.2-pango-1.0      1.56.1-1
ii  gir1.2-xfconf-0       4.20.0-1
ii  python3               3.13.1-2
ii  python3-dbus          1.3.2-5+b4
ii  python3-gi-cairo      3.50.0-4

Versions of packages catfish recommends:
ii  plocate  1.1.23-1

Versions of packages catfish suggests:
pn  gir1.2-zeitgeist-2.0  <none>

-- no debconf information



Message sent on to Josef Vitu <josef@vitu.org>:
Bug#1098888. (Mon, 24 Mar 2025 15:03:06 GMT) (full text, mbox, link).


Message #8 received at 1098888-submitter@bugs.debian.org (full text, mbox, reply):

From: Colin Watson <cjwatson@debian.org>
To: 1098888-submitter@bugs.debian.org
Subject: Bug#1098888 marked as pending in catfish
Date: Mon, 24 Mar 2025 15:01:23 +0000
Control: tag -1 pending

Hello,

Bug #1098888 in catfish reported by you has been fixed in the
Git repository and is awaiting an upload. You can see the commit
message below and you can check the diff of the fix at:

https://salsa.debian.org/python-team/packages/catfish/-/commit/4c0da2868f40c0146577cdf7a1112be7c30a1e40

------------------------------------------------------------------------
Restore dependency on python3-pexpect

Closes: #1098888
------------------------------------------------------------------------

(this message was generated automatically)
-- 
Greetings

https://bugs.debian.org/1098888



Added tag(s) pending. Request was from Colin Watson <cjwatson@debian.org> to 1098888-submitter@bugs.debian.org. (Mon, 24 Mar 2025 15:03:06 GMT) (full text, mbox, link).


Reply sent to Colin Watson <cjwatson@debian.org>:
You have taken responsibility. (Mon, 24 Mar 2025 15:57:03 GMT) (full text, mbox, link).


Notification sent to Josef Vitu <josef@vitu.org>:
Bug acknowledged by developer. (Mon, 24 Mar 2025 15:57:03 GMT) (full text, mbox, link).


Message #15 received at 1098888-close@bugs.debian.org (full text, mbox, reply):

From: Debian FTP Masters <ftpmaster@ftp-master.debian.org>
To: 1098888-close@bugs.debian.org
Subject: Bug#1098888: fixed in catfish 4.20.0-2
Date: Mon, 24 Mar 2025 15:52:53 +0000
[Message part 1 (text/plain, inline)]
Source: catfish
Source-Version: 4.20.0-2
Done: Colin Watson <cjwatson@debian.org>

We believe that the bug you reported is fixed in the latest version of
catfish,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 1098888@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Colin Watson <cjwatson@debian.org> (supplier of updated catfish package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

Format: 1.8
Date: Mon, 24 Mar 2025 15:00:19 +0000
Source: catfish
Architecture: source
Version: 4.20.0-2
Distribution: unstable
Urgency: medium
Maintainer: Debian Python Team <team+python@tracker.debian.org>
Changed-By: Colin Watson <cjwatson@debian.org>
Closes: 1098888
Changes:
 catfish (4.20.0-2) unstable; urgency=medium
 .
   * Team upload.
   * Restore dependency on python3-pexpect (closes: #1098888).
Checksums-Sha1:
 b26df74a8f9fb69d8326100ede5230da811e5b15 2290 catfish_4.20.0-2.dsc
 971a7f0c1112abf22c0837eca366929da6e85f87 6476 catfish_4.20.0-2.debian.tar.xz
Checksums-Sha256:
 f2e7b04d05ffa05c6163e8779edac6fa4eaa8d7a29be7a60632fb97a3095e8b9 2290 catfish_4.20.0-2.dsc
 36ebd7a35ccb7f250c3519268a71f933097e56f9bd1c3af2efa2605de48f3b9c 6476 catfish_4.20.0-2.debian.tar.xz
Files:
 e9c57b0db7e54f4793a008cc39b7b310 2290 utils optional catfish_4.20.0-2.dsc
 fbdf3c79ef861dfb87434e6717b6a624 6476 utils optional catfish_4.20.0-2.debian.tar.xz


-----BEGIN PGP SIGNATURE-----

iQIzBAEBCgAdFiEErApP8SYRtvzPAcEROTWH2X2GUAsFAmfhc7cACgkQOTWH2X2G
UAsdWhAAoVI4aoUj/iEWJWPDfkvE+sQXz2vaztVrq5t33bbP4zKR8tyBMBTAfOZG
yCNDn59iN/pSafDO0Yo9+zOgNRLIpqylpPIvZnnnKhcIswBRBJGVj402zOzccgeK
L32+lMbqLjFWZEHHXB/Ez4ZIAj2Y5NG1d6/LsXBkUvVwnbVMmIFzuM5hYNikfxR9
6+0Rf9FtJzAArdyLYlRfg9I2kt6YjQWYN3rKOxTxe9FSoossIzOQYkQ69keGDwyW
tfCu9yaftKR7aYP6MDofFm5eSoyPs9kzjgItSUe+Rn6okX8nYTr+ZOVy5MrH55hy
9Rool5LpKg/8xLKpHRbBEbQLcIsmqRXnIWkSo8CLkVYNQOTLK+Y9CIZTfyHQgBvC
vD0sY1EVbxWA+Mh5HEi31E1mvxeHPLYlR70IumgOfsIAoR71P0oQYuUv+GvlN7w9
D74QZ8budnBZDBIEQlqL0vxrWuI7ympLYQU9tSWHWt+zfPTPf8CtpQLXl6yrv4QE
PFcYRlWwc+qHgWZLDtft9J/a71RiJd4SGqknT5hBxv+MA3AcmTuNAM3lq8NUYi0b
keSIQ3Y9ll48hXTj6mmTFuimx0jMRmWg54vYTggtrryyZsmgW+1dd0K6q6Ky/97W
NATAXCGlmLZAs5sQYK2m3faHrcAojgr4wQrd+4G4nFJd7WfE7w8=
=QT9e
-----END PGP SIGNATURE-----

[Message part 2 (application/pgp-signature, inline)]

Send a report that this bug log contains spam.


Debian bug tracking system administrator <owner@bugs.debian.org>. Last modified: Wed Apr 9 10:21:37 2025; Machine Name: bembo

Debian Bug tracking system

Debbugs is free software and licensed under the terms of the GNU General Public License version 2. The current version can be obtained from https://bugs.debian.org/debbugs-source/.

Copyright © 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son, 2005-2017 Don Armstrong, and many other contributors.